The main differences between Arrowroot and Spinach raw

  • Arrowroot is richer in Folate, Phosphorus, and Vitamin B3, yet Spinach raw is richer in Vitamin A RAE, Manganese, Vitamin C, Magnesium, Vitamin B2, Calcium, and Iron.
  • Daily need coverage for Vitamin A RAE from Spinach raw is 52% higher.
  • Arrowroot contains 2 times more Vitamin B3 than Spinach raw. Arrowroot contains 1.693mg of Vitamin B3, while Spinach raw contains 0.724mg.

Food types used in this article are Arrowroot, raw and Spinach, raw.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Arrowroot Spinach raw Opinion
Net carbs 12.09g 1.43g Arrowroot
Protein 4.24g 2.86g Arrowroot
Fats 0.2g 0.39g Spinach raw
Carbs 13.39g 3.63g Arrowroot
Calories 65kcal 23kcal Arrowroot
Fructose 0.15g Spinach raw
Sugar 0.42g Arrowroot
Fiber 1.3g 2.2g Spinach raw
Calcium 6mg 99mg Spinach raw
Iron 2.22mg 2.71mg Spinach raw
Magnesium 25mg 79mg Spinach raw
Phosphorus 98mg 49mg Arrowroot
Potassium 454mg 558mg Spinach raw
Sodium 26mg 79mg Arrowroot
Zinc 0.63mg 0.53mg Arrowroot
Copper 0.121mg 0.13mg Spinach raw
Manganese 0.174mg 0.897mg Spinach raw
Selenium 0.7µg 1µg Spinach raw
Vitamin A 19IU 9377IU Spinach raw
Vitamin A RAE 1µg 469µg Spinach raw
Vitamin E 2.03mg Spinach raw
Vitamin C 1.9mg 28.1mg Spinach raw
Vitamin B1 0.143mg 0.078mg Arrowroot
Vitamin B2 0.059mg 0.189mg Spinach raw
Vitamin B3 1.693mg 0.724mg Arrowroot
Vitamin B5 0.292mg 0.065mg Arrowroot
Vitamin B6 0.266mg 0.195mg Arrowroot
Folate 338µg 194µg Arrowroot
